Have you seen "The Maltese Falcon"? Or "Casablanca"? Or "The Treasure of the Sierra Nevada"? "The Desperate Hours"?
Listen, he's no Laurence Olivier. He's no method actor either. The man had a presence that cannot be imitated and he knew how to deliver lines. People praise Bogart because he commands the screen and his performances contain subtle nuances that are endlessly fascinating to watch.
When he speaks the line "Of all the gin joints, in all the towns, in all the world, she walks into mine.", his delivery is perfect. As is the cynicism when he declares,"I stick my neck out for no body."
I'm not sure what you are looking for in Bogart's performances, but it's obvious you expected something else out of him. Which is silly...as I said...people admire his performances for a very specific reason: presence.
